ICYMI: Vogue Had The Best Met Ball Instagram


By Jeanne Sutton
09th May 2015

Do you feel Met Gala-ed out? Never. We’ve already dissected the gowns, we found the best selfies in spite of the selfie ban, and now we’re gushing over Vogue’s behind-the-scenes photos. Famous photographer Mario Testino took his lenses backstage to capture the bold and the beautiful, while Humans of New York was also on hand to bring something different to the couture parade.
